Oil lvel check

UPDATE Problem solved !!
Thanks for the responses and I am summarizing the steps I took and what I learned
On my vehicle the oil check and the oil level check are two different windows
The RPM increase is normal and even noted in the owners manual.

I was concerned that 2500 miles on a oil change and not knowing the actual oil level could lead to problems. This was reinforced by a U tube video of a engine that had to be replaced due to lack of oil.

I wound up replacing the sensor in the oil pan for lack of better ideas and this solved the problem. No codes ever indicated a oil sensor issue. The "oil check" window always showed ok. (green)

The part I replaced was dated 2015 so it had been a problem earlier. Both old and new were Hella.

When doing a oil level check with the new part I noted that it was slower than I remember with the old. The old part would read to 20% quickly and then default to the level, park, idle etc message.

Sensor was easy to replace. I spent more time on the lower sound/splash shield remove/replace than the sensor.
